上一主题: 配置 Active Directory 分页支持下一主题: 配置 Active Directory MaxPageSize


配置对虚拟列表视图 (VLV) 的支持

Active Directory 支持虚拟列表视图 (VLV),此方法将以特定的顺序或在特定子集中提供搜索结果。 此方法与 CA Identity Manager 原本使用的简单分页结果不同。

要使用 VLV,您要设置权限并且创建索引。 CA Identity Manager 包括您必须配置分页支持的下列文件:

这些文件是 NeteAuto 示例的一部分(位于管理工具中的 samples\NeteAuto)。

管理工具安装于以下默认位置:

Windows:C:\Program Files\CA\Identity Manager\IAM Suite\Identity Manager

UNIX:/opt/CA/IdentityManager/IAM_Suite/Identity_Manager/

遵循这些步骤:

  1. 将以下参数添加到 CA Identity Manager 目录的 directory.xml 文件的 DirectorySearch 元素中,如下所示:
    minsortrules="1"
    

    注意:如果您正在修改现有的 CA Identity Manager 目录,请参阅“如何更新 CA Identity Manager 目录”

  2. 如下所示,设置 vlvcntrl.ldif 文件的权限:
    ldapmodify -D "cn=Directory Manager" -w password -p port -f vlvcntrl.ldif
    
  3. 如下所示,导入 VLV 搜索和索引定义:
    ldapmodify -D "cn=Directory Manager" -w password -p port -f vlvindex.ldif
    
  4. 如下所示,阻止该目录:
    stop-slapd
    
  5. 使用 runvlvindex 来建立索引。
  6. 如下所示,启动该目录:
    start-slapd